Ex9 A clayey soil specimen was tested in the unconfined compression test. At failure, the unconfined compressive strength (= 100 kPa) and the failure plane inclined at an angle of (50%) with respect to major principal plane. From CD test, the shear strength parameters for the same soil are (30 kPa and 20°). a) Is the soil specimen saturated or not, and why? b) Find the values of shear strength parameters with respect to total stresses. c) Find the value of pore water pressure at failure.
